WeAre Friends

We’re pleased to confirm our May speaker will be Mike Teare of Way of the Wharves, presenting:

🗣️ Maritime Heritage Stories from the Torridge

This talk explores the rich maritime heritage of the Torridge Estuary and Bideford, drawing on centuries of shipbuilding, trade, and seafaring links across the Bristol Channel, to Ireland, Europe, and the Americas.

💷 Cost: £5 (includes refreshments ☕🍪)

We look forward to welcoming you for another relaxed and informative afternoon.
